The Darkness Haunted House Scares Up Folks For Its 19th Year
The haunted house in Soulard has a national reputation for its attention to detail, and yes, it's scary.
If you're a fan of zombies in your face, nightmare clowns and dismembered heads you probably already know aboutΒ The Darkness. Itβs been in St. Louis for 19 years.
General manager Jeremy Tucker works all year changing the sets. He said theyΒ do a 70 percent change each season.
βThis year, Iβm trying to get the actors more involved in the sets,β he said. βFifty actors. Itβs a handful. Itβs like the Brady Bunch family times five.β

Tucker said he loves this time of year.
βThis is what I live for,β he said. βI love seeing everybody having a good time, laughing for getting scared, as long as theyβre having a good time.β

Itβs a 30-45 minute journey through the multiple floors and themes. As you pass by monks with stitched scalps and mad scientists surrounded by body parts you never know where the next scream will come from.
βTwo floors, takes a little time. Really good scares, really good scares,β Tucker said. βYou come out here you will get scared. Iβll promise you that.β
